Importing Carcase Data

You are able to import carcase feedback from the Abattoir directly into Stockbook. The file must be in a CSV format.

Importing carcass feedback data from Abattoirs

Note: best practice is to create a copy of the CSV file before you open it to avoid loss of data.

1. Inactivating the animals in Stockbook

To be able to import the carcase data, the animals must first be Inactive” in Stockbook.
  1. Select the animals 
  2. Select Events > Sale/Death/Disposal
  3. Enter the kill/sale date and the reason (i.e. sold for slaughter) 
  4. Select Dressed Wt. Sale for animals sold directly to the Abattoir
  5. Select Live Wt. Sale for animals sold to another party other than an Abattoir
  6. Completed remaining criteria if required

You are now able to import carcase data on these animals.

2. Importing Carcase data

    1. Select File > Import Options > Details From Data File 
    2. Select the file to import

3. Complete the carcase tab details

  1. Enter the Default Obs. Date, (in general, the kill date).
  2. Select the Carcase Tab 
  3. Enter the Abattoir 
  4. Select the following compulsory options:
      1. Elect. Stim
      2. Fat Trim
      3. Rib Site
      4. Prices
  1. Select the following optional options:
      1. Assessor
      2. Marble Score Method
      3. Dentition Category
      4. Clear any existing price data when importing



4. Match the fields for importing

  1. You must link either the ID or EID field ( Life Data>Id or EID ) to assign the Carcase data to the correct animal.

Note:
MSA grade (can be referred to as MSA marble in the Abattoir feedback) is generally a number >100
MSA index is generally a number < 100
Marbling can also be referred to as Aus Marble in the abattoir feedback

5. Additional carcase data to be imported

On occasion there may be additional data on the file to be imported to Stockbook.
To create the additional carcase data stock book fields:  
  1. Go to any inactive animal in the database
  2. Select the Carcase tab
  1. Select Extra

  1. Select Extra Data Definitions

  1. It is her that you can now add any additional carcase data you wish to record in Stockbook 

6. Matching the fields for extra Carcase Data

The Stockbook Data Type will be Extra Carcase Data 
The Stockbook Field will be any of the new fields that have just been created 

7. Carcase report 

  1. Go to Reports
  2. Carcase


  1. Complete the relevant criteria 
  2. Select Print Preview to view on screen, or
  3. Select Export as CSV File to save to your documents.
